Embark on an unforgettable journey with The Granite Kingdom: A Cornish Journey by Tim Hannigan, an award-nominated masterpiece that takes you through the stunning landscapes of Cornwall. Shortlisted for the prestigious Edward Stanford Travel Book of the Year Award 2024, this book captures the essence of Hannigan's homeland in a way that is both enchanting and enlightening.

This captivating narrative invites you to traverse from the lush Tamar Valley to the windswept Penwith, showcasing the breathtaking beauty and rich history of this beloved region. With a detective's scrutiny and a storyteller's flair, Hannigan unravels the myths and realities that define Cornwall.
